As first reported on TVLine.com, actor Matt Bomer may be guest starring on an upcoming episode of Fox's GLEE in the role of the older brother of Darren Criss' Blaine Anderson. 

Bomer, who stars in the USA network series 'White Collar', is reportedly close to signing a deal to appear in the Fox musical comedy sometime this April. The role will mark the first time that viewers get a chance to meet another member of Blaine's family. According to the report, Bomer will also sing on the show in a musical duet with his TV sibling!

GLEE creator Ryan Murphy recently cast Bomer in his upcoming film adaptation of Larry Kramer's award-winning play 'The Normal Heart' along with actors Julia Roberts and Jim Parsons. Larry Kramer will adapt his script for the movie.

'The Normal Heart' played a 12-week limited engagement on Broadway from April to July 2011. The production won three 2011 Tony® Awards, including Best Revival of a Play, Best Featured Actress in a Play (Ellen Barkin) and Best Featured Actor in a Play (John Benjamin Hickey). The play was also  honored as last season's Best Revival of a Play by the Drama Desk, Outer Critics Circle and Drama League Awards and received Drama Desk Awards for Best Ensemble and Best Direction of a Play, along with a Special Citation from the New York Drama Critics Circle.
